Societe Generale’s digital asset arm is now live on Morpho and Uniswap, moving its regulated EURCV and USDCV stablecoins beyond centralized exchanges and into the heart of decentralized lending and spot markets.

Summary
  • Societe Generale-FORGE has deployed euro and dollar stablecoins on Morpho and Uniswap.
  • Users can borrow against BTC, ETH, and tokenized money market funds, with Flowdesk and MEV Capital managing liquidity and risk.
  • The move reflects growing institutional interest in DeFi and tests how regulated bank-issued stablecoins perform in decentralized markets.

According to a press release dated Sept. 30, SG-FORGE has deployed its euro- and dollar-denominated stablecoins on two foundational DeFi protocols. On Morpho, users can now borrow EURCV and USDCV against a basket of crypto collateral, including wrapped Bitcoin and staked Ether.

Simultaneously, the stablecoins are listed on Uniswap, with Flowdesk providing liquidity for spot trading. The move, facilitated by specialized partners like MEV Capital for risk management, marks the division’s first major foray into the public Ethereum DeFi landscape.

Why Societe Generale’s stablecoin deployment matters

Per the statement, the deployment is a direct response to growing institutional demand to interact with digital assets outside the confines of traditional market hours and centralized gatekeepers.

SG-FORGE said it was positioning its stablecoins not as replacements for existing options, but as regulated instruments for specific, capital-efficient use cases.

“SG-FORGE aims to offer a complementary approach to its clients who would like to use these robust and regulated assets 24/7 in the context of financial operations,” the company noted, suggesting a shift from viewing DeFi as a separate entity to treating it as another operational venue, akin to a new trading floor or settlement network.

Beyond the familiar crypto collateral of wrapped Bitcoin and staked Ether, the Morpho vaults introduce a significant new asset class: tokenized money market funds. Specifically, the USTBL and EUTBL funds issued by Spiko will be accepted, blending traditional yield-bearing instruments with decentralized lending for the first time in this context.

Overseeing this cautious expansion is MEV Capital, which has been tasked with a critical curatorial role. The firm will supervise the list of eligible crypto assets used as collateral, ensure optimal capital allocation across the vaults, and act as a backstop by managing the risk of default as a last resort.

Uniswap’s role in the rollout is equally significant. By placing EURCV and USDCV into automated trading pools, Societe Generale is testing whether bank-issued stablecoins can operate under the same liquidity dynamics that govern crypto-native tokens.

Disney has made $2.2 billion from filming productions like ‘Avengers: Endgame’ in the U.K. ©Marvel Studios 2018 Disney has been handed $2.2 billion by the government of the United Kingdom over the past 15 years in return for filming movies and streaming shows in the country according to analysis of more than 400 company filings Disney is believed to be the biggest single beneficiary of the Audio-Visual Expenditure Credit (AVEC) in the U.K. which gives studios a cash reimbursement of up to 25.5% of the money they spend there. The generous fiscal incentives have attracted all of the major Hollywood studios to the U.K. and the country has reeled in the returns from it. Data from the British Film Institute (BFI) shows that foreign studios contributed around 87% of the $2.2 billion (£1.6 billion) spent on making films in the U.K. last year. It is a 7.6% increase on the sum spent in 2019 and is in stark contrast to the picture in the United States. According to permit issuing office FilmLA, the number of on-location shooting days in Los Angeles fell 35.7% from 2019 to 2024 making it the second-least productive year since 1995 aside from 2020 when it was the height of the pandemic. The outlook hasn’t improved since then with FilmLA’s latest data showing that between April and June this year there was a 6.2% drop in shooting days on the same period a year ago. It followed a 22.4% decline in the first quarter with FilmLA noting that “each drop reflected the impact of global production cutbacks and California’s ongoing loss of work to rival territories.” The one-two punch of the pandemic followed by the 2023 SAG-AFTRA strikes put Hollywood on the ropes just as the U.K. began drafting a plan to improve its fiscal incentives…
